Fairchild F3853 SRAM interface with integrated interrupt
|
||||
controller and timer (SMI)
|
||||
|
||||
This chip is a timer shift register, basically the same as in the
|
||||
F3851.
|
||||
|
||||
Based on a datasheet obtained from www.freetradezone.com
|
||||
|
||||
The SMI does not have DC0 and DC1, only DC0; as a result, it does
|
||||
not respond to the main CPU's DC0/DC1 swap instruction. This may
|
||||
lead to two devices responding to the same DC0 address and
|
||||
attempting to place their bytes on the data bus simultaneously!
|
||||
|
||||
8-bit shift register:
|
||||
Feedback in0 = !((out3 ^ out4) ^ (out5 ^ out7))
|
||||
Interrupts are at 0xfe
|
||||
0xff stops the register (0xfe is never reached)
|
||||
